IDT's 256Kx72 IP co-processor includes the advanced feature set present in the 32Kx72, 64Kx72 and 128Kx72 devices, including features such as dynamic database management that improves system performance and significantly lowers power consumption when compared to alternative solutions. In addition, the device includes a unique reissue feature that eliminates extraneous clock cycles during multiple database searches to allow up to 576-bit wide sustained searches at maximum device speed. At 100 MSPS, the device represents the highest-performance searching capability currently available on the market. The 250 MSPS performance improvement will be achieved through scalable, proprietary technology, and will enable higher-performance, lower-cost systems and additional services in core, metro and access routers.

In addition to offering the broadest portfolio of network search engine devices, IDT is committed to provide system-level solutions, including comprehensive software development tools to speed time to market, increase performance, and lower development costs. IDT recently announced that it will acquire Solidum Systems, a leading provider of classification and content inspection processing solutions. Solidum's classification processors are capable of filtering and parsing data up to Layer 7, a functionality that, when coupled with IDT's IP co-processors, allows for inspection of content in both the packet header and payload, resulting in more intelligent packet processing at wire speed.

IDT's 256Kx72 full-ternary IP co-processor is available now. Pricing for IDT's family of IP co-processors begins at $60 in 10,000-unit quantities.
